About the team

The IT and AI Enablement function exists to make Legora itself run as well as the product we sell: secure, automated, and compounding over time. We run an Apple-first fleet as a distributed platform: endpoint configuration, security policy, and software delivery move through version control with review, testing, staged rollout, and a way back. The Endpoint Engineer owns that platform: the machinery that turns a new Mac into a secure, working laptop and keeps every device in the fleet provably healthy. You’ll work across IT Systems, Workplace Technology, Information Security, and Engineering, and you’ll set the endpoint roadmap.

What you’ll be doing

  • Manage endpoint configuration as code: author, review, test, and progressively deploy macOS profiles, declarations, security baselines, and remediation scripts, with staging, canary groups, telemetry-based promotion, and rollback built into every change. Own the migration from legacy payloads to declarative management as Apple retires the MDM equivalents.

  • Run MDM as a production service: configuration as code, observability, reliability, upgrades, and incident response, plus the integrations that connect it to identity, security, and IT systems. Lead platform evaluations and migrations end to end when the tooling needs to change.

  • Automate the device lifecycle: zero-touch provisioning through Apple Business Manager and Automated Device Enrollment, declarative software update enforcement on timelines that hold without wrecking the employee experience, software packaging and distribution, and secure deprovisioning.

  • Own binary authorization: the policy model, rule distribution, application approvals, telemetry, and the synchronisation service behind it. Take a view on where macOS 27’s native binary allow/deny fits against a dedicated binary-authorization stack.

  • Build continuous posture evaluation: evaluate device health live (enrolment, OS and patch state, disk encryption, endpoint protection, control status, configuration drift) from real-time status subscriptions rather than polling, remediate automatically where you can, and produce the posture signal Corporate Security gates access on.

  • Turn fleet telemetry into decisions: query device state at scale and drive it into dashboards, compliance reporting, and early warning on drift, feeding endpoint telemetry to Detection & Response for detection and incident work.

  • Build AI-assisted operations: put agents and LLMs on the repetitive operational work so reliability scales with the fleet. Anything manual twice a quarter gets automated.

  • Define the endpoint roadmap: evaluate technologies, make the architecture calls, and take on the macOS and endpoint-platform problems that standard support paths can’t resolve.

Who you are

  • 8+ years building and operating secure endpoint or IT systems in complex environments, including a large macOS fleet on a modern MDM, owning the platform as the final escalation point, with no endpoint engineer above you to hand it to.

  • A builder first: you write production-grade code (Python at least; Swift or Go for endpoint tooling is a bonus) and treat endpoint configuration as software you own, with tests, review, and observability, not a console you administer.

  • AI-first by conviction: you already reach for agents and LLMs (Claude Code and the like) to compress operational toil, and you have a clear view on where they’re trustworthy and where a human owns the call. Show us something you automated that used to eat your week.

  • Deep on macOS internals: launchd, configuration profiles, TCC, system extensions, Endpoint Security, FileVault, Secure Token and bootstrap tokens.

  • Fluent in declarative device management, not just profiles: you know where Apple has moved configuration to declarations and can plan a migration off the payloads being retired. Legacy software update management no longer functions in the 27 release, so declarative enforcement is the only supported path.

  • Disciplined about change: you’ve shipped endpoint changes through Git-based workflows with staging, canary, and rollback, and you’d rather find a regression in a canary group than in the all-hands channel.

  • A product-engineering mindset toward IT: reliability, observability, controlled change, and documentation others can operate from: architecture diagrams, runbooks, and decisions written down.

  • Clear with both audiences: you can take a technical stakeholder through the architecture and a non-technical colleague through what’s changing on their laptop and why.

🏢 Work Models & Routine

Async (Asynchronous Work)
A communication model where responses don't need to be immediate. Instead of back-to-back meetings, the team relies on well-structured documents, threads, and messages. It's the gold standard for global companies spanning multiple time zones.
Sync (Synchronous Work)
The opposite of Async. It requires the team to be online and available at the same time for meetings, live chats, and real-time collaboration.
Daily / Stand-up
A quick daily meeting (usually 15 minutes) common in Agile (Scrum) methodologies. The team answers three questions: What did I do yesterday? What will I do today? Are there any blockers?
All-Hands / Town Hall
A company-wide meeting involving all employees. Usually led by the founders (C-Levels) to present results, new goals, and answer team questions.
1:1 (One-on-One)
A recurring individual meeting between a professional and their direct manager. It is used for career alignment, feedback, and problem-solving, not just for project status updates.

💰 Contracts, Benefits & Compensation

PTO (Paid Time Off)
Instead of strict, categorized leave policies, modern US companies usually offer a flexible pool of days (e.g., 20 days of PTO, or even "Unlimited PTO") that you can use for vacations, sick days, or personal matters, while receiving your regular compensation.
Equity / Stock Options
Company ownership. The startup offers you the right to buy shares at a heavily discounted strike price in the future. If the company grows, goes public, or is acquired, these shares can be highly lucrative.
Vesting (Vesting Schedule)
The rule that controls your Equity. It usually lasts 4 years. You don't get all the shares on day one; you "earn" them gradually as you stay with the company. A "1-year Cliff" means you must stay for at least one year to receive your first batch of shares.
RSUs (Restricted Stock Units)
Unlike Stock Options (where you have the right to buy the stock), RSUs are actual shares the company grants you as a bonus or part of your compensation package, following a strict Vesting schedule.
Independent Contractor (1099 / B2B)
The most common international hiring model for global talent working for US companies. You act as a service provider (business-to-business), receiving the gross salary (often six-figure compensation) without standard local payroll tax deductions at the source.

Success Stories: Architectural Decisions That Changed the Game

True Back-End engineering shines when solving impossible problems. Let's look at real-market examples:

The Discord Case (Migration to Rust): Discord faced latency spikes in its core Read States service, originally written in Go. Because Go's Garbage Collector caused critical millisecond freezes, the team rewrote the service in Rust, completely eliminating latency spikes and supporting trillions of messages with absurd efficiency. This proved the value of choosing the right tool for performance limits.

The Netflix Case (Pioneering Microservices): Netflix transformed a monolithic system that broke under pressure into an architecture of thousands of independently managed microservices. They pioneered the concept of Chaos Engineering, purposely shutting down production servers to ensure their Back-End was resilient to failure.
